How are rose and lemon plants commonly grown?
ATubers
BBulbs
CStem cuttings
DLeaf buds
Answer:
C. Stem cuttings
Read Explanation:
New plants are obtained from the stem by the cutting method.
In this method, the small part of stem is removed by making a cut with a sharp knife.
The stem cutting must have some buds on it.
Now the lower end of stem cutting is buried in the moist soil.
The upper part of cutting having bud on it, is kept above the soil. After few days, this cutting develops new roots.
The bud grows and produces a shoot (i.e. branches with leaves).
Thus, a new plant is produced which is exactly similar to the parent plant,
e.g. rose, champa, grapes, sugarcane, banana, cactus, etc.
